Abstract

In this work, the method of lattice Boltzmann equations was applied to simulate the systems of two and three parallel laminar plane jets. Simulation was carried out for different Reynolds numbers (Re = 20-200). For the case of two jets, the character of jet interaction has been determined to be, in general, non-stationary, but for small Re values, the process becomes stable due to the action of viscosity forces. For the case of three jets, the character of jets interaction is found to differ significantly from the case of two jets and is non-stationary even for small Re numbers.
